Large Fragment Locking System
5.0mm
The 5.0mm Wise-Lock Large Fragment System is part of a Stainless Steel and Titanium Plate and Screw System that merges locking screw technology with conventional plating techniques. The plate holes have been designed to accept some degree of deformation. The bone plates accept locking and non-locking screw. The instruments associated with the 5.0mm Wise-Lock Large fragment system makes the system efficient and easy to use.
Product Features:
- Allows fracture treatment using conventional plating with conventional Cortical or cancellous bone screws.
- Allows fracture treatment using locked plating with bicortical or uni cortical locking screws.
- Permits the combination of conventional and locking screw techniques.
- Uniform hole spacing
- Load (compression) and neutral screw positions
- Screws lock to the plate, forming a fixed-angle construct.
- Combi hole, depending on the indication, allows conventional compression plating, locked plating, or a combination of both.
- Locking plate increases construct stability, decreases risk of screw back-out and subsequent loss of reduction. It also reduces the need for precise anatomic plate contouring and minimizes the risk of stripped screw holes.
- Choice of different lengths of plate eliminates the need to cut plates.
- The shaft holes accept 5mm wise-lock screws in the threaded portion or 4.5 mm cortical screws or 5 mm wise-lock cancellous screws in the compression portion.
Locking Screw:
- Self-tapping design
- Self-retaining Star Driver
- Threaded head profile creates a fixed-angle construct
Cortical Screw:
- Self-tapping design
- Self-retaining Star Driver
Intended Use:
The 5.0mm Wise-Lock Large Fragment System implants are intended for fixation of various long bones, such as the femur, and tibia. They are also for use in fixation of periprosthetic fractures, osteopenic bone, and nonunions or malunions.
